The Arvada Colorado Agreement for Genetic Testing is a binding document that outlines the terms and conditions regarding the process and use of genetic testing services in the city of Arvada, Colorado. This agreement establishes the rights and responsibilities of all parties involved in genetic testing procedures, including individuals, companies, and healthcare providers. One type of Arvada Colorado Agreement for Genetic Testing is the "Patient Consent Agreement." This agreement, signed between the individual seeking genetic testing and the healthcare provider or lab, outlines the patient's consent to undergo genetic testing and specifies the purposes and limitations of the test. It also details how the test results will be used, stored, and shared. Another type is the "Healthcare Provider Agreement." This agreement is signed between the healthcare provider or laboratory conducting the genetic testing and the individual or organization seeking these services. It specifies the responsibilities of the healthcare provider, including accurate testing procedures, compliance with ethical standards, and confidentiality of the test results. Additionally, the "Commercial Agreement" is another type of Arvada Colorado Agreement for Genetic Testing. This agreement is signed between commercial genetic testing companies and individuals or healthcare providers. It covers the terms of service, the scope of genetic testing offered, data ownership, privacy protection policies, and potential licensing and sublicensing agreements for commercial use of the genetic information. The Arvada Colorado Agreement for Genetic Testing emphasizes the importance of informed consent, privacy, and ethical considerations when dealing with the sensitive nature of genetic information. It ensures that individuals undergoing genetic testing have a clear understanding of the risks, benefits, and possible outcomes associated with the procedure, as well as safeguards their rights to privacy and confidentiality of their genetic data.
